Job Description Primary Purpose

Serve as a resident teacher while participating in a year‑long clinical experience under the guidance of a Host Teacher. Observe and learn on the job in preparation for a teaching career while earning a degree (typically a bachelor’s, but in some cases a master’s) or completing teacher certification requirements from Lamar University. For one school district calendar year, full‑time, the resident works alongside the assigned Host Teacher and actively engages in as many elements of the classroom as possible from the very beginning of the residency.

Participate in instructional planning, data review, and improvement throughout the year. The Cardinal Resident will gradually assume greater responsibilities throughout the residency as they develop as a teacher.

Compensated roles must not compromise learning goals for future teachers.
